Role in Research

This story is one of 1,000 stories generated for the emotion shaken. During extraction, it was fed through Gemma4-31B and its hidden state activations were captured at 11 layers.

The mean activation across all 1,000 shaken stories, after denoising with neutral dialogue baselines, produces the shaken emotion vector -- a direction in the model's 5,376-dimensional representation space.
